    What depth are you wanting to dig to? What are you wanting to dig? What capacity hoe is your tractor specked for? Are you looking at subframe mounted hoes?
    For instance, my Kioti is 40 HP and I can dig with Kioti's brand hoe to 8.5 feet.
    I know a lot of my fellow Kioti owners use Woods BX-90, ( I believe that is the model designation), and like how it attaches.
    I'm not familiar with the brand you cited.
    I'd want to look for quality of manufacture, details of strength, (weld quality) and whether this company has been around and will likely be around several years down the road for service/parts.
